**NTU Develops Human-Machine Surgical Robot for Minimally Invasive Procedures**
The National Taiwan University Biotechnology Laboratory has unveiled a cutting-edge human-machine collaborative surgical robot at the TAIROS 2024 trade show. Specifically designed for kidney and liver tumor puncture surgery, the robot assists doctors during surgery, reducing human error and enhancing patient outcomes.
Leveraging generative AI, the robot analyzes CT images and organ position parameters to predict an optimal surgical path, minimizing the risk of damage to surrounding tissues. The surgeon confirms the path, and the robot then automatically performs the puncture procedure.
